Sam M.
Sam is a dedicated history scholar and experienced tutor with a BA in History and minors in Italian and Anthropology. With strong academic credentials—including a 1410 SAT (770 Reading & Writing) and top scores across AP U.S. History, World History, and Government—Sam combines subject mastery with a student-centered teaching style. Drawing on experience tutoring through the National Honor Society, Sam emphasizes guiding students to make their own connections, fostering critical thinking, and encouraging independent reasoning. His background in Model United Nations and recognition at NYUMUNC highlight his strengths in analysis, communication, and global perspective. Sam teaches AP U.S. History, World History, Literature, Political Science, Italian, and English with a passion for helping students develop both academic excellence and long-term learning skills.
